In the GMAW process, the electrode comes in what form?
What replaces flux in the GMAW process?
In the GMAW process, what two shielding gases are commonly used when welding on steel?
What welding organization has designated GMAW as the proper name for the wire feed welding process?
List two factors that could affect weld quality even before welding begins?
Answer:
hope this helps
Explanation:
Gas metal arc welding (GMAW), sometimes referred to by its subtypes metal inert gas (MIG) welding or metal active gas (MAG) welding, is a welding process in which an electric arc forms between a consumable MIG wire electrode and the workpiece metal(s), which heats the workpiece metal(s), causing them to melt and join.
MIG welding, uses a continuously fed solid wire electrode that is used for filler metal that welds together two pieces of metal
Carbon dioxide in concentration of 1-2% is commonly used in the mix with argon to reduce the surface tension of the molten metal. Another common blend is 25% carbon dioxide and 75% argon for GMAW. Helium is lighter than air; larger flow rates are required. It is an inert gas, not reacting with the molten metals.

Which of the following are characteristics of open fluid systems?
Constantly pressurized
Depends on a control valve
Enters a reservoir
Generates less heat
Answer:
The correct option is;
Depends on a control valve
Explanation:
An open fluid system is one in which the fluid is not meant to be reused but flows through the system only once, and the fluid is not stored or retained after use. Examples of an open fluid system includes an water flowing in a system used for irrigation, water used in a fire truck system, water supplied in the water utilities system
The fluid in an open fluid system is controlled with the aid of a control valve.

Open Fluid Systems
However, if the fluid leaves the actuator to enter a reservoir, and then fresh fluid leaves the reservoir to enter the pump, then this is an open-loop fluid system. Since the fluid enters a reservoir, the open-loop fluid system generates less heat and is often preferred by engineers over the closed-loop fluid system. Additionally, open-loop systems have no internal pressure when the motor or actuator is idle. Therefore, the motor or actuator must be engaged to create the internal pressure needed for fluid power systems.
In open fluid systems the fluid only flows through the system one time. Civil engineers who work with city water systems analyze open fluid systems.""

Analyze the example of this band saw wheel and axle. The diameter of the wheel is 14 inches. The diameter of the axle that drives the wheel is 3/4 inch. The actual force needed to cut through a one-inch-thick softwood board is 1.75 pounds. Consider the efficiency of this band saw to be 22%. Considering the efficiency of this system, calculate the actual mechanical advantage of the wheel and axle
Answer:
The actual mechanical advantage of the wheel and axle is approximately 4.1067
Explanation:
The given parameters are;
The diameter of the wheel = 14 inches
The diameter of the axle that drives the wheel = 3/4 inches
The force needed to cut a one-inch-thick softwood board = 1.75 pounds
The efficiency of the band saw = 22%
Mechanical advantage = Force output/Force input = Input distance/(Output distance)
Input distance/(Output distance) = 14/(3/4) ≈ 18.67
Mechanical advantage ≈ 18.67
Given that efficiency = Useful energy output/(Total energy input), we have;
Efficiency = 22% = 0.22 × Expected output, we have;
The actual mechanical advantage = 0.22 × 18.67 ≈ 4.1067
The actual mechanical advantage ≈ 4.1067
